Interest Rates & Business: A Guide to Navigating Financial Uncertainty

“`html

Navigating the Complex Landscape: How Interest Rates Shape Business Operations

For entrepreneurs and seasoned business leaders alike, astute financial management is the cornerstone of success. Within this intricate financial ecosystem, interest rates emerge as a powerful force, significantly influencing operational strategies and long-term viability. Understanding their multifaceted impact is crucial for navigating the complexities of the modern business world.

This in-depth analysis explores fifteen key areas where interest rate fluctuations directly affect businesses, offering insights for proactive financial planning and risk mitigation.

  1. The Rising Cost of Capital: Elevated interest rates translate to higher borrowing costs for businesses seeking loans and credit. This increased expense can constrain investment in expansion projects, acquisition of new equipment, and overall growth initiatives, potentially hindering competitive advantage.

  2. Dampening Consumer Demand: Higher interest rates often lead to decreased consumer spending as individuals prioritize saving over consumption. This reduced demand directly impacts businesses, especially those reliant on consumer spending, potentially impacting sales figures and overall revenue streams.

  3. Impact on Investment Strategies: Businesses frequently depend on borrowed capital to finance investment projects. Increased interest rates can deter investment in new ventures, leading to slower growth and potentially missed opportunities in a dynamic market.

  4. Fluctuations in Exchange Rates: Interest rates play a crucial role in influencing exchange rates, significantly impacting businesses involved in international trade. A strengthening currency due to higher domestic interest rates can make exports more expensive, while weakening currency increases import costs, thus affecting profit margins.

  5. Cash Flow Strain: Businesses with variable interest rate loans experience increased monthly payments as rates climb. This heightened financial pressure can strain cash flow, making it challenging to manage operational expenses and potentially leading to liquidity issues.

  6. Increased Costs of Fixed Assets: Businesses relying on long-term loans to purchase fixed assets, such as property or machinery, face escalated costs when interest rates rise. This directly impacts profitability and the capacity for future business growth and expansion.

  7. The Housing Market Ripple Effect: Interest rates are a primary driver of the housing market. Low rates stimulate investment in real estate development and construction, whereas high rates can trigger a decline in demand, impacting businesses within the housing sector.

  8. Stock Market Volatility: Interest rate adjustments influence stock prices and investor sentiment. Rising rates often lead to decreased stock valuations as investors shift towards fixed-income investments offering higher returns. This can negatively impact businesses seeking capital through equity markets.

  9. Employment and Job Security: Higher interest rates frequently contribute to reduced business activity, potentially leading to job losses. Small businesses, often lacking financial buffers, are particularly vulnerable to the impact of layoffs and reduced workforce.

  10. Elevated Cost of Goods: Interest rates affect production costs. Businesses financing raw materials or inventory via loans face increased expenses when rates rise, ultimately impacting profitability and potentially leading to price increases.

  11. Inflationary Pressures and Economic Growth: Interest rates and inflation are intrinsically linked. Higher rates can curb inflation by reducing spending and demand, but this can also lead to slower economic growth and decreased business activity, creating a delicate balancing act.

  12. Global Market Competitiveness: Interest rates influence a nation’s global market competitiveness. Higher domestic rates can make exports more expensive relative to competitors, decreasing the demand for domestically produced goods and services.

  13. Strategic Decision-Making: Interest rates are a crucial factor in strategic business decisions, impacting expansion plans, hiring practices, and investment strategies. Businesses must carefully consider the impact of interest rate changes to make informed choices.

  14. Government Policy and Central Bank Influence: Interest rates are significantly influenced by government policies and central bank decisions. Businesses need to proactively monitor these policies and adapt their strategies to navigate interest rate fluctuations effectively.

  15. The Broader Economic Context: Interest rates reflect the prevailing economic climate. Low rates offer more favorable conditions for business growth, whereas high rates necessitate a more cautious and conservative approach to financial management.

Effective financial management necessitates a keen understanding of the impact of interest rates on business operations. By diligently tracking interest rate trends and adapting strategies accordingly, businesses can make well-informed decisions, proactively mitigate risks, and enhance their long-term success.

Effective Inventory Management for Business Efficiency

Effective Inventory Management for Business Efficiency

Inventory management plays a crucial role in the success of any business, regardless of its size or industry. Proper management of inventory ensures that businesses have the right products available at the right time, minimizing costs and maximizing efficiency. In this article, we will explore 15 key points for effective inventory management, and how it can contribute to overall business efficiency. So, let’s dive right in!

  1. 📊 Optimize your inventory levels: Striking the right balance between overstocking and understocking is essential. Conduct thorough demand forecasting analysis to determine the optimal inventory levels for each product.

  2. 📝 Implement a robust inventory tracking system: Using advanced inventory tracking software can streamline your inventory management processes. It allows you to easily track stock levels, monitor sales trends, and automatically reorder products when necessary.

  3. 💡 Utilize Just-in-Time (JIT) strategy: JIT strategy involves receiving inventory just in time to meet customer demand. By minimizing holding costs and reducing the risk of dead stock, this strategy can significantly improve business efficiency.

  4. 🔄 Embrace the First-In, First-Out (FIFO) method: FIFO ensures that older inventory is sold first, reducing the risk of spoilage or obsolescence. This approach is particularly crucial for businesses dealing with perishable goods.

  5. 🧩 Conduct regular stock audits: Regularly auditing your inventory helps identify discrepancies, such as shrinkage or misplaced items. By maintaining accurate stock records, you can make informed decisions regarding reordering and avoid unnecessary expenses.

  6. 📦 Optimize your storage space: Efficiently utilizing your storage space can improve productivity and reduce costs. Consider implementing a well-organized layout, utilizing shelving systems, and using vertical space effectively.

  7. 📉 Minimize lead times: Reducing lead times from suppliers can enhance business efficiency. Negotiate with suppliers to establish shorter lead times, ensuring that you receive products promptly when needed.

  8. 💰 Opt for economic order quantity (EOQ): EOQ helps determine the optimal order quantity that minimizes both holding costs and ordering costs. By calculating EOQ, you can ensure that you order in cost-effective quantities.

  9. 📅 Implement a reliable reorder point system: Setting a reorder point helps you avoid running out of stock. When the inventory level reaches the predetermined reorder point, it triggers a reorder, ensuring seamless operations.

  10. 💼 Collaborate closely with suppliers: Establishing strong relationships with suppliers can lead to more favorable terms, faster delivery, and preferential pricing. Frequent communication and mutual understanding are key to effective supplier collaboration.

  11. 📈 Analyze sales and demand patterns: Understanding sales and demand patterns is essential for effective inventory management. Analyze historical data to identify seasonal trends, demand fluctuations, and adjust your inventory levels accordingly.

  12. 📊 Use real-time data analytics: Leveraging real-time data analytics provides valuable insights into your inventory management. This allows you to make data-driven decisions, identify areas for improvement, and optimize your inventory processes.

  13. ✅ Adopt efficient order fulfillment processes: Streamline your order fulfillment processes by integrating your inventory management system with your sales channels. This way, you can automate order processing, reducing manual errors and saving time.

  14. 🚚 Optimize your supply chain: A well-optimized supply chain ensures smooth flow of goods from suppliers to customers. Eliminating bottlenecks, reducing transportation costs, and improving delivery times contribute to overall business efficiency.

  15. 📝 Continuously evaluate and adapt your inventory management strategies: To stay competitive, it’s crucial to regularly evaluate your inventory management strategies. Keep an eye on industry trends, embrace new technologies, and be open to adapting your approach as needed.

In conclusion, effective inventory management is a vital aspect of business efficiency. By optimizing inventory levels, implementing robust tracking systems, and adopting various strategies, businesses can minimize costs, reduce waste, and enhance customer satisfaction. Innovation and Personalized Medicine: Advancements in Healthcare

Innovation and Personalized Medicine: Advancements in Healthcare

  1. Introduction: 🌟
    In recent years, the field of healthcare has witnessed remarkable advancements, thanks to the integration of innovation and personalized medicine. This dynamic duo has revolutionized the way we approach healthcare and has opened up incredible possibilities for improving patient outcomes and overall well-being. As a business and entrepreneurship expert, I am excited to explore the exciting advancements in this field and share how they can benefit both individuals and the healthcare industry as a whole.

  2. The Power of Innovation: 💡
    Innovation has always been the driving force behind progress and growth in any industry. In healthcare, innovation has played a crucial role in transforming the way we diagnose, treat, and manage diseases. From groundbreaking medical devices to cutting-edge software solutions, the possibilities seem endless. For example, the development of wearable health monitoring devices has enabled individuals to take control of their own health by tracking vital signs and detecting potential health issues before they escalate.

  3. Personalized Medicine: 🧪
    Personalized medicine takes into account an individual’s unique genetic makeup, lifestyle, and environment to tailor treatments specifically to their needs. This approach allows healthcare professionals to deliver more precise and effective interventions, resulting in better patient outcomes. For instance, in the field of oncology, genetic testing can help identify specific mutations in tumors, enabling targeted therapies that are more likely to be effective in combating cancer.

  4. Technological Integration: 📱
    The integration of technology in healthcare has been a game-changer. Mobile applications, telemedicine platforms, and artificial intelligence have all contributed to making personalized medicine more accessible and efficient. Take, for example, the rise of telehealth services, which have allowed patients to consult with their healthcare providers remotely, reducing the need for in-person visits and improving accessibility, especially in rural areas.

  5. Big Data Analytics: 📊
    The availability of vast amounts of data has paved the way for groundbreaking discoveries in healthcare. Through the analysis of big data, healthcare professionals can identify patterns, predict disease outbreaks, and develop personalized treatment plans. For instance, machine learning algorithms can analyze patient data to identify risk factors for specific diseases, helping doctors make more informed decisions and provide targeted interventions.

  6. Precision Diagnostics: 🔬
    Advancements in diagnostic technologies have transformed the way diseases are detected and diagnosed. From high-resolution imaging techniques to rapid diagnostic tests, precision diagnostics allow for early detection and accurate diagnosis of a wide range of conditions. For instance, the development of liquid biopsies has revolutionized cancer detection by analyzing the presence of tumor DNA in a simple blood sample, eliminating the need for invasive procedures.

  7. Drug Development: 💊
    Innovation in drug development has led to the creation of targeted therapies that address the underlying causes of diseases. By understanding the specific genetic mutations driving a disease, pharmaceutical companies can develop medications that directly target those mutations, increasing their efficacy. This approach has been particularly successful in treating rare diseases, where personalized medicine has become a lifeline for patients who previously had limited treatment options.
